> > On Jan 28, 2015, at 6:37 PM, Michael Lawrence <lawrence.mich...@gene.com> > wrote: > > At this point I would just due: > > formals(body(method)[[2L]]) > > At some point we need to figure out what to do with this .local() > confusion. > > > Agreed, definitely. The current hack is to avoid re-matching arguments on > method dispatch, so a fix would need to be fairly deep in the > implementation. > > But I don't think the expression above is quite right. body(method)[[2L]] > is the assignment. You need to evaluate the rhs. > > Sorry, thanks for the catch. > Here is a function that does the same sort of thing, and returns the > standard formals for the generic if this method does not have nonstandard > arguments. We should probably add a version of this function for 3.3.0, so > user code doesn't have hacks around the current hack. > > methodFormals <- function(f, signature = character()) { > fdef <- getGeneric(f) > method <- selectMethod(fdef, signature) > genFormals <- base::formals(fdef) > b <- body(method) > if(is(b, "{") && is(b[[2]], "<-") && identical(b[[2]][[2]], > as.name(".local"))) > { > local <- eval(b[[2]][[3]]) > if(is.function(local)) > return(formals(local)) > warning("Expected a .local assignment to be a function. Corrupted > method?") > } > genFormals > } > > Yea, I had thought about having that, or a more general getMethodFunction() on which formals() could be called.
